Jogging routes in Salines De Santa Pola traverse a unique landscape characterized by extensive salt marshes, reed beds, and coastal dunes. The region features flat terrain with minimal elevation changes, making it accessible for various running styles. This area is known for its active salt production, creating distinct visual environments alongside natural wetlands and freshwater pools. Coastal paths and natural trails offer diverse running surfaces within this protected natural park.

What interesting sights or landmarks can I see while running in Salines De Santa Pola?

While running in Salines De Santa Pola, you can enjoy a rich natural and cultural experience. The area is an internationally important bird paradise, home to thousands of flamingos, especially during breeding season. You might also spot avocets and black-winged stilts. Notable landmarks include the historic Tamarit Tower and various observation points like the El Pinet Observation Tower, offering excellent views of the salt flats and wildlife.

What is the best time of year to go jogging in Salines De Santa Pola?

The best time to go jogging in Salines De Santa Pola is typically during the cooler months, from autumn through spring (October to May). During these periods, the temperatures are more moderate, making for a comfortable run. It's also when birdwatching is particularly rewarding, with flamingos and other migratory birds being most active. Summer can be very hot, so early mornings or late evenings are recommended if running during that season.

Can I bring my dog on the running trails in Salines De Santa Pola?

While the Salines De Santa Pola is a protected natural park, dogs are generally permitted on designated trails, provided they are kept on a leash. This is crucial to protect the sensitive wetland ecosystem and its abundant birdlife. Always ensure you clean up after your pet to maintain the park's pristine condition.
